Transaction 64f3fddd61687a2c7d0ec7ebb05499a3ae49e31c0d1d8d9ec837792c4d036505

2 Input
2 Outputs
  • 64f3fddd61687a2c7d0ec7ebb05499a3ae49e31c0d1d8d9ec837792c4d036505:0
  • value  7406647
    address  38MadtptCHRZ3oUirSkhZZc4myZurbdCuS
  • 64f3fddd61687a2c7d0ec7ebb05499a3ae49e31c0d1d8d9ec837792c4d036505:1
  • value  3546258
    address  3GNpWFxVzPQLJfCk9PAKBGNii3mkric71w